Whiskey 7, the National Warplane Museum’s C-47 making a late evening landing at Manassas Regional Airport following its participation in the Fourth of July fly over of Washington DC. Whiskey 7 is a true D-Day veteran having dropped paratroopers of the 82nd Airborne Division in June 6, 1944.

Photographed during the 2020 Fourth of July Fly Over of Washington DC.


National Warplane Museum
United States Army Air Forces
Douglas C-47 Skytrain
N345AB / 330652/W7-R/37 "Whiskey 7"
316th Troop Carrier Group, 52nd Troop Carrier Wing, IX Troop Carrier Command, 9th Air Force, Cottesmore, England, June 1944
